Maria Eklund - Biography

Maria Ekluund is one of the most talented and sought-after conductors of her generation. She received her musical education in Russia and Sweden. From 2001 to 2003, she further perfected her conducting skills as a graduate student at the Moscow Conservatory under the guidance of Professor Gennady Rozhdestvensky. For several years, Maria Eklund underwent internships in conducting courses led by renowned educators from the United States, Switzerland, and Austria, such as Johannes Schlaefli, Jing Wang, and Janos Fürst.

Maria Ekluund regularly performs with the Academic Symphony Orchestra of the Moscow Philharmonic, the Russian National Orchestra, the State Academic Symphony Capella of Russia, the Berlin Symphony, the Moscow Symphony Orchestra "Russian Philharmonic," the ensemble "Virtuosos of Stockholm" (where she was the artistic director from 1999 to 2001), the Stockholm Symphony Orchestra, and has conducted performances at the Beijing Opera Theater and the Bolshoi Theater in Russia, as well as the Arena di Verona Opera Festival in Italy. In 2005, Maria Ekluund was the artistic director and conductor of a Swedish business presentation project in Beijing. In 2006, she toured China with the Symphony Orchestra of Russia. From 2005 to 2007, she served as the principal guest conductor of the Symphony Orchestra of Russia. Maria Ekluund's repertoire is diverse and includes various works of world classical music and contemporary compositions by European composers.

With the ensemble "Virtuosos of Stockholm" and the Berlin Symphony, she has released several records, some of which have been broadcasted on Deutsche Welle and Orpheus radio. In December 2006, Maria Ekluund made her debut at the Arena di Verona Opera Festival. After a successful debut and enthusiastic reviews, she was invited to lead tours with the orchestra, soloists, and choir of the "Arena di Verona" theater in Moscow in 2007, which were highly successful. In 2008, she actively performed concerts throughout Russia, including Orenburg, Ulyanovsk, Kaluga, Kaliningrad, and the Baltic countries. Maria Ekluund closely collaborates with many renowned and young soloists from Russia, Europe, and Asia. Among them are Nikolai Petrov, Paata Burchuladze, Vladimir Ovchinnikov, Mariella Devia, Vincenzo la Scola, Miroslav Kultyshev, Ekaterina Mechetina, Alexander Knyazev, and many others.
